GENERATIVE ARTIFICIAL INTELLIGENCE SECURITY ENGINE IN AN ITEM LISTING SYSTEM

    Applicant: eBay Inc.

    Abstract: Methods, systems, and computer storage media for providing generative artificial intelligence (AI) security management using a generative AI security engine in an item listing system. A generative AI security engine supports generative AI security management based on security analysis and detection operations for a plurality of generative-AI-supported applications and generative AI models. In operation, a request associated with prompt data is communicated from a generative AI client. Based on communicating the request, a response that is generated based on a redacted version of the prompt data is received at the generative AI client. The prompt data is analyzed using a plurality of security engine operations to cause generation of the redacted version of the prompt data. The redacted version of the prompt data is used to generate the response at a generative AI model. The response is caused to be generated at an interface associated with the generative AI client.

    Complementary item recommendation system

    Applicant: eBay Inc.

    Abstract: A recommendation system leverages multi-target search to provide item listing recommendations and/or query suggestions. For a given input image with multiple objects, multi-target search uses object detection to detect each object, and stores complementary object data associating each object from the image. Additionally, a search of an item listing datastore is performed using each object from the image as a search query. Based on item listings returned as search results, complementary item listings data associating item listings is stored. In some configurations, the complementary item listings data is also used to train a machine learning model to predict complementary item listings for a given item listing. When an input item listing is received, item listing recommendations and/or query suggestions are determined for the input item listing using the complementary object data, the complementary item listing data, and/or the machine learning model.

    PIVOT GROUP GENERATION FOR SEARCH AND RECOMMENDATION SYSTEMS

    Applicant: eBay Inc.

    Abstract: Some aspects relate to technologies for generating pivots using a generative model and grouping items into pivot groups using the pivots. Pivots are generated by obtaining item information for items, generating a prompt using the item information, and causing a generative model to use the prompt to generate text for the pivots, including a pivot name and pivot description for each pivot. A pivot embedding is also generated for each pivot. When items are to be returned to a user device (e.g., as recommended items or search result items), item embeddings for the items and the pivot embeddings for the pivots are used to assign each item to a particular pivot to generate pivot groups that each includes a pivot name, a pivot description, and assigned items. User interface information is provided to present at least a portion of the pivot groups on a user device.

    DETECTING OUTLIERS IN MULTIMODAL DISTRIBUTIONS USING EMPIRICAL CUMULATIVE DISTRIBUTION FUNCTIONS

    Applicant: eBay Inc.

    Abstract: A method for detecting an anomaly is provided. The method receives and organizes data as a function of a plurality of time periods and a number of updates for each time period of the plurality of time periods. The organized data approximates first and second unimodalities. The first and second unimodalities have respective first and second peaks. The method identifies a dip across the plurality of time periods and determines a density of the dip. The density is compared with a predetermined threshold in order to determine if the dip is an alternative modality. A unimodality analysis is then performed on the first and second unimodalities in response to the dip being an alternative modality. The method also determines whether the second unimodality is an anomaly based on the unimodality analysis and discards the updates associated with the second unimodality when the second unimodality is an anomaly.
